60 million voters took part in a vote that could swing Erdogan's presidential seat. The fear of irregularities has led thousands of citizens to monitor the conduct of the legislative and presidential elections.

The stakes are high: after twenty years of rule by the AKP, President Erdogan's party, the Turks are called upon to choose between rupture and continuity. "I feel like I'm at the foot of a gallows. I dream of being able to cut the rope, before it is tightened around my neck," says Deniz.
